Sagan Morrow writes unconventional contemporary romantic comedies featuring alternative relationships, positive portrayal of polyamory and positive female friendships, cinnamon roll heroes, and sassy, ambitious, independent heroines.

She is a hobbyist burlesque dancer and identifies as polyamorous and pansexual. Tune into the Indie Author Weekly podcast to get the behind-the-scenes scoop about her writing journey.

Sagan has a degree in Rhetoric, Writing and Communications, with over a decade of experience as a freelance writer. Originally from Winnipeg, Sagan now lives in Kamloops, Canada.

Sagan Morrow Write the books you want to read, and do it for yourself first. Don't worry about how your book will be received. Don't think about the reactions people will have, because that will stall your creative process. Write from the heart, and keep writing—you can always go back and edit it later.

Also: set deadlines for yourself. If you don't have deadlines for finishing various aspects of your book along the way, then you could keep putting it off for years to come before making any progress.(less)
